Why is a new tax needed for global warming?


http://www.businessandmedia.org/articles...
One analysis of that bill by CRA International, an international business consulting firm, predicts the Lieberman-Warner bill could cost $4 trillion to $6 trillion over the next 40 years, according to an editorial in the November 11 Washington Times.

If that bill were passed and made law, the tax would cost every man, woman and child 鈥?more than 303 million Americans 鈥?$494 a year, a significant burden on the U.S. economy.

鈥淭here is no effective way to meaningfully reduce emissions without negatively impacting a large part of an economy,鈥?Greenspan wrote. 鈥淣et, it is a tax. If the cap is low enough to make a meaningful inroad into CO2 emissions, permits will become expensive and large numbers of companies will experience cost increases that make them less competitive. Jobs will be lost and real incomes of workers constrained.鈥?br>

First, you need to understand that taxes are a way for Governments to affect desired behaviors. Governments need X dollars to operate. They are not trying to get a surplus. In fact, we are running a deficit. So, it's not a matter of raising MORE money. It's a matter of where to tax to raise that revenue for the government. And, where you increases taxes in one area, you can decrease taxes in another. Revenue stays FLAT unless the government decides it needs more money to cover Expenses for SERVICES we receive at Citizens.

That all said, then what we as a country are trying to do is TAX where harm is done to the environment (i.e. using resources). This will cause a behavior change to AVOID the tax. This is why other countries TAX gasoline so heavily. It's to cause people to use much more environmentally friendly ways of transportation (ie.. PUBLIC transportation).
